About

Ping Kwong Kam is a scholar working on General Health Professions, Public Administration and Sociology and Political Science. According to data from OpenAlex, Ping Kwong Kam has authored 26 papers receiving a total of 370 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 11 papers in General Health Professions, 9 papers in Public Administration and 7 papers in Sociology and Political Science. Recurrent topics in Ping Kwong Kam's work include Social Work Education and Practice (9 papers), Social Policy and Reform Studies (5 papers) and Mental Health and Patient Involvement (5 papers). Ping Kwong Kam is often cited by papers focused on Social Work Education and Practice (9 papers), Social Policy and Reform Studies (5 papers) and Mental Health and Patient Involvement (5 papers). Ping Kwong Kam collaborates with scholars based in Hong Kong, Russia and Canada. Ping Kwong Kam's co-authors include Chau‐kiu Cheung, Sik Hung Ng, Raymond Pong, Raymond Ngan and Tak Yan Lee and has published in prestigious journals such as Journal of Environmental Psychology, Aging & Mental Health and The British Journal of Social Work.
